Gigamon partners with ExtraHop & WWT to bolster cybersecurity

Thu, 29th Aug 2024

Gigamon has announced a new Power of 3 offering in collaboration with ExtraHop and World Wide Technology (WWT), enhancing cybersecurity defences for their joint customers.

The initiative aims to maximise threat detection and streamline network detection and response (NDR) capabilities.

Launched as part of Gigamon's Power of 3 Cloud Integration Initiative, the offering brings together Gigamon, ExtraHop, and WWT to provide comprehensive technology integrations and support. This collaboration is designed to help organisations more efficiently secure and manage their hybrid cloud infrastructure.

The new offering features the integration of ExtraHop’s RevealX NDR platform with the Gigamon Deep Observability Pipeline, marketed and serviced by WWT. According to a Gigamon survey conducted in 2024, one in three organisations reported being unable to detect a breach in the previous 12 months, with only 25% able to respond in real-time. These findings underline the pressing need for improved visibility and threat detection across hybrid cloud environments.

"Today’s threat environment continues to escalate, and real-time threat detection and remediation is not just a goal, but mission-critical for every organisation," said Dee Dee Acquista, Vice President of Worldwide Channel Sales at Gigamon. "Combining the Gigamon Deep Observability Pipeline with the ExtraHop RevealX platform, all sold and serviced by one of the largest and most trusted global systems integrators, WWT, gives organisations the real-time visibility advantage they need to help lower business risk and defend against cybercrime."

By integrating Gigamon’s data insights into ExtraHop's RevealX platform, organisations can enhance their log data with network-derived intelligence, thus achieving comprehensive visibility across their hybrid cloud infrastructure. This integration allows for more effective detection and response to threats across various traffic types, spanning from data centres to the user and device edge.

WWT, a global technology solutions provider and Gigamon partner since 2016, is responsible for selling, deploying, and servicing the new Power of 3 combination. The collaboration leverages WWT's extensive network of InfoSec experts to ensure the new offering is efficiently implemented.

The Power of 3 offering enables customers to eliminate blind spots by providing centralised visibility into all lateral, East-West, and North-South traffic across on-premises, virtual, public cloud, and container environments. It also offers advanced network threat detection capabilities, allowing for precise and rapid responses to threats. Furthermore, it can significantly reduce cloud traffic access costs through intelligent data routing based on network telemetry.
